Title:
HEAT-RESISTANT CROSSLINKED FLUORORUBBER MOLDED BODY AND PRODUCTION METHOD THEREFOR, SILANE MASTERBATCH, MASTERBATCH MIXTURE, MOLDED BODY THEREOF, AND HEAT-RESISTANT PRODUCT
Document Type and Number:
WIPO Patent Application WO/2017/138642
Kind Code:
A1
Abstract:
Provided are: a production method including a step (a) in which 0.003-0.5 parts by mass of an organic peroxide, 0.5-400 parts by mass of an inorganic filler, and more than 2.0 parts by mass but no more than 15.0 parts by mass of a silane coupling agent are melt-kneaded with 100 parts by mass of a base rubber containing a fluororubber at a temperature equal to or greater than the decomposition temperature of the organic peroxide and a silane masterbatch is prepared; a heat-resistant crosslinked fluororubber molded body produced by the production method; a silane masterbatch; a mixture and a molded body of the silane masterbatch; and a heat-resistant product.
